Six Falcons Named To Second Team All-MAC
February 28, 2024 | Women's Track and Field
CLEVELAND, Ohio – The Mid-American Conference has announced its end-of-year awards for indoor track and field, with six Falcons being named to the second-team All-MAC after last weekend's championship meet in Ypsilanti, Mich. Overall the Falcons finished in fourth with a team score of 59 points.
Tianna Mulligan lead the Falcons, earning points in the 200 and 400. While Katerina Shuble succeeded in the mile and Kylee Cubbison the 3,000. Bianca Staples placed in the triple jump and joined Darian Braddix in the 4x400 relay helping the group to a 3:58.10 finish. Staples also placed second in the triple jump with a 40' 1.5" mark and tied for ninth in the high jump at 5' 5.75.
Cubbison's efforts in the 3k placed her 8th at the MAC Indoor Championships and fifth on the BGSU Indoor Track and Field records. Mulligan placed third in the 400 with a time of 55.84 and seventh in the 200, finishing in 25.28. Shuble placed seventh in the mile with a time of 4:57.97. Braddix and Mulligan competed in the DMR on day one of competition and placed second with a time of 11:35.21.
All-MAC Second Team
Tianna Mulligan, Graduate
Kailee Perry, Graduate
Darian Braddix, Senior
Katerina Shuble, Graduate
Kylee Cubbison, Sophomore
Bianca Staples, Sophomore
